STOCK CONTROLLER
Somerset-West
R 15 000

Leading ISP / Telecom company is recruiting for a Stock Controller
Criteria Main Purpose
• The effective execution of tasks related to the oversight, coordinating, ordering replenishment, assignment and management of company’s stock, materials and delivery logistics.
• This includes coordinating works in all provinces on company’s national footprint.
• The role requires work to be performed during business with occasional non-business hours as required due to the nature of the scheduled and unscheduled works required by company as a 24/7/365 telecommunications company.

Key focus areas:
• Implement and ensure adequate stock and logistics controls and reporting
• Ensure sufficient stock and materials
• Ensure Project and BAU deliverables are met by coordinating the ordering, supply and logistics of stock
• Maintain stock levels to ensure no shortages
• Manage stock levels at all storerooms
• Support and assign stock for large projects/deliveries
• Use required systems to book out stock.
• Use required systems to book in stock.
• Follow company’s procedures for ordering stock.
• Co-ordinate and source quotations from existing and new suppliers.
• Ensure timeous management and logistics of stock to meet Project and BAU timelines
• Follow company SOP’s.
• Ability to support local and remote teams
• Continuously develop new SOP’s and ensure and monitor direct reports adherence through QA
• Manage deliverables of cross-functional teams ensuring that project delivery is on time.
• Define testing/QA/Delivery of activities carried out in accordance with defined processes and alignment to customer deliverables

Qualifications
• Matric
• Diploma (Admin/Accounting/Management/Finance/Logistics)
• Valid driver’s license
• Project Management Qualification will be advantageous
• Microsoft Office proficiency
• A technical tertiary qualification would be advantageous
• Good understanding of technology, products and services offered by company and the telecommunications industry.
• A minimum of 3 years in the WISP or Telco industry
